  • [9]Palindrome Number

    Determine whether an integer is a palindrome. An integer is a palindrome when it reads the same backward as forward.

    Example 1:

    Input: 121
    Output: true
    

    Example 2:

    Input: -121
    Output: false
    Explanation: From left to right, it reads -121. From right to left, it becomes 121-. Therefore it is not a palindrome.
    

    Example 3:

    Input: 10
    Output: false
    Explanation: Reads 01 from right to left. Therefore it is not a palindrome.
    思路:回文数,思路简单,负数直接否定,正数把反过来的数求出来和原来数比较即可(仔细想想发现这题好像做过。。。)
    Solution:
     1 class Solution {
     2 public:
     3     bool isPalindrome(int x) 
     4     {
     5         bool bRe = false;
     6         if(x>=0)
     7         {
     8             double count = 0;
     9             int temp =x;
    10             while(temp!=0)
    11             {
    12                 int lstBit = temp%10;
    13                 count = count*10+lstBit;
    14                 temp/=10;
    15             }
    16             if(count == x)
    17             {
    18                 bRe = true;
    19             }
    20         }
    21         return bRe;
    22     }
    23 };

    嗯,第一次提交发现居然会出现count溢出,额,题目都没给出输入范围,真是坑。
